
Polish Olympic Chief Arrested in Cryptocurrency-Linked Bribery Investigation
Source Summary
Prosecutors are investigating allegations that Zondacrypto's CEO gave Radosław Piesiewicz, the Polish Olympic chief, a 40,000 euro watch in exchange for assistance with regulatory hurdles. Piesiewicz has been arrested as part of the probe.
Why it matters
The arrest of a senior Polish Olympic official on bribery allegations involving cryptocurrency raises questions about regulatory oversight and potential corruption in Poland's sports governance.
What remains uncertain
The investigation is ongoing and allegations remain unproven.
